Isaac Asimov, noted popularizer of science and science fiction author, has addressed overpopulation: "democracy cannot survive overpopulation. Human dignity cannot survive [overpopulation]. Convenience and decency cannot survive [overpopulation]

As you put more and more people onto the world, the value of life not only declines, it disappears. It doesn't matter if someone dies, the more people there are, the less one person matters." Respond to Asimov's statement by discussing any evidence available.


The quality of life is sustained by the ecosystems of the planet and the production
of raw materials. When the ecosystems and amounts of raw materials are finite, each person
has access to less and less. This has been the case for agricultural production in Africa. It
has grown, but by less than the population increase. Each African today has a smaller share
of agricultural production than was the case 20 years ago.
Asimov also used the toilet analogy. One person, one toilet—no problem. When more than
one person needs a toilet, problems can arise. The toilet is a metaphor for the finiteness of
Earth.
